Two PC copies but only one PC can connect at a time

This is a common issue with routers that has trouble sending the right data packets to the right computer when both computers are connected to the same server.
Most often this can be fixed by reconfiguring the router.
The following steps often help:
1 Log into your modem / router
2 Turn OFF UPNP.
3 Turn off PC UPnP Service:
4 Press: Windows-button a window should pop up. Write: “services.msc” (without the “) then press enter.
5 In the list of services, scroll down to “UPnP Device Host”, click it and press “Stop service”. Now do the same thing but with the service “SSDP Discovery”.
6 Exit the window and go to control panel-> Network and Internet-> Network and Sharing Centre-> Change advanced sharing settings (to the left)-> Under “network discovery” select to turn off network discovery
7 Save your changesAlso, updating the router firmware can help.
